Early reports confirm the tragic outcome: the military transport aircraft crashed in a rugged, mountainous area of northeastern Türkiye, claiming the lives of all 20 service members on board. As the nation mourns, the incident draws attention not only to the inherent risks of military aviation but also to the strategic importance of the region where it occurred.

The Aircraft: The C-130 Hercules, a Reliable Workhorse
The aircraft involved, a C-130 Hercules, is one of the most trusted military transport planes in the world. Its presence in this incident is particularly jarring to aviation experts. Known for its rugged durability and ability to operate from rough airstrips, the Hercules is the backbone of tactical airlift for dozens of nations.
The fact that such a proven platform was involved immediately rules out simplistic explanations and points investigators toward a complex interplay of potential factors. The C-130’s strong safety record makes its loss a significant event within global military aviation circles.
The Investigation: A Multi-Faceted Inquiry Begins
Turkish authorities have now launched a full-scale air crash investigation. The process will be meticulous and evidence-based, focusing on several key areas:
- Flight Data Analysis: The immediate priority is recovering the Flight Data Recorder and Cockpit Voice Recorder. These “black boxes” will provide an immutable record of the aircraft’s systems, performance, and crew communications in the final moments.
- Environmental Factors: The weather and terrain in the Kars province will be scrutinized. Investigators will analyze historical weather data, including wind shear, visibility, and cloud cover, to determine if environmental conditions played a role.
- Technical Airworthiness: A deep dive into the aircraft’s maintenance history and service logs will be conducted to rule out or identify any potential mechanical failure.
- Operational Context: The nature of the mission and the weight of the cargo will be examined as part of the comprehensive review.
It is vital to emphasize that official conclusions will take time. Speculation on the cause at this early stage would be irresponsible and contrary to the principles of trustworthy reporting.
